Welcome to Fort Shawnee ...

The village of Fort Shawnee is located in Allen County<1>.


The location of Fort Shawnee has been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(ie- the GNIS).<2>


A typical abbreviation for Fort Shawnee: Ft. Shawnee

From the 2010 Census (the most recent Census number we have), Fort Shawnee had a population of 3,726 people.<3> (see below for details).

Fort Shawnee is 870 feet [265 m] above sea level.<4>.

Time Zone: Fort Shawnee l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Telephone area codes for Fort Shawnee: (419) and (567)<5>
